Owls Finish Seventh at Pinnacle Bank Intercollegiate at Palmetto Hall

2/23/2021 5:14:00 PM

Final Results

HILTON HEAD ISLAND, S.C. –
The Kennesaw State men's golf team finished seventh at the Pinnacle Bank Intercollegiate at Palmetto Hall on the Arthur Hills Course at Palmetto Hall Golf and Country Club on Tuesday.
 
"This weekend was not the team result we wanted but we have a lot of positives going into the heart of the spring season," head coach Bryant Odom said. "Preston gained some valuable experience leading into the final round and Brady improved each day for another top-5 finish. Brock also came back from a tough first round and made a huge impact with his scores in rounds two and three. We will have a short break before the next event but these guys are eager for another shot at contention."
 
The Owls posted a 7-over par round of 295 to finish at 23-over par 887 for the event.  
 
Brady Keran carded the Owls low round of the day with a 3-under par 69 to finish fourth at 1-under par 215 for the event. He made 11 pars and five birdies during the final round. He ended the three-round event with 10 birdies and 36 pars.
 
Preston Topper recorded a 7-over par 79 and finished tied for 11th at 3-over par 219.
 
Brock Healy finished tied for 25th at 7-over par 223. The junior recorded a 2-under par 70. He played his final six holes of the event at 2-under par.
 
Justin Kim shot a 5-over par 77 and finished 63rd at 16-over par 232.
 
Conner Rostowsky took home a tie for 74th at 24-over par 240.
 
The Owls will head to St. Simons Island, Ga. to play in Sea Palms Invitational hosted by Western Carolina at Sea Palms Golf Club on March 4-6.
